Secrets of making perfect pancakes in a frying pan

Pancakes are a delicious alternative to store-bought bread that can easily turn into a snack or even a full meal meal. It all depends only on the chosen filling, which can be very diverse, like, in fact, the dough itself. Knowledge, how to cook tortillas in a pan, will definitely help out in everyday life, so you should remember a few simple notes about this dish:

Secret # 1. To make the cakes softer, after frying they need to be stacked on top of each other and covered with a warm towel.

Secret number 2. It is worth starting only approximately from the amount of flour indicated in the recipe, since in fact you may need a little more or less of it. It should be added to the dough until it stops sticking to your hands.

Secret number 3. If the flatbread dough is too tight, just dilute it with a little clean water.

Secret number 4. Roll out the tortillas to the size of your skillet so that they are evenly fried on all sides.

Secret number 5. Tortillas can be fried without adding vegetable oil in the pan. From this they will not be so ruddy, but the calorie content of the dish will sharply decrease.

Secret number 6. The easiest way to work with tortilla dough is to grease your hands and table with vegetable oil.

Secret number 7. Finished tortillas can be brushed with butter for a softer taste. Moreover, this way they will stay fresh longer.

The cakes with cottage cheese in the pan may turn out to be a little dry. Therefore, you should dilute the filling with more juicy feta cheese. This will significantly improve the taste of the dish, and fresh herbs will take care of the appearance. Parsley, dill, cilantro, and green onions work well. The cakes themselves will turn out to be quite lush and voluminous.

Ingredients:

  • 300 g flour;
  • 200 ml of kefir;
  • 2 tbsp. l. butter;
  • ¼ h. L. salt;
  • ¼ h. L. soda;
  • 100 g feta cheese;
  • 100 g of cottage cheese;
  • Fresh greens;
  • Pepper.

Cooking method:

  1. Sift flour, mix with salt and baking soda.
  2. Combine kefir and butter in a separate plate, pour over to dry ingredients.
  3. Knead a soft, elastic dough and leave it under a damp towel for 15 minutes.
  4. Put cheese and cottage cheese in one plate and knead everything well with a fork.
  5. Add chopped greens and a little ground pepper to the filling, mix again.
  6. Divide the dough into eight equal parts, roll each into a thin cake.
  7. Put the filling in the middle of the cake, collect the edges in the center and turn the joint downwards.
  8. Gently roll out the cake again and fry on each side for 2 minutes.

To implement this recipe, you do not have to make any expensive purchases. All the ingredients are very simple and affordable, but the cakes are quite tasty with them. The yeast will allow the dough to rise better, which will make the dish more appetizing, but you should also consider that adding it will increase the calorie content.

Ingredients:

  • 300 g flour;
  • 150 ml of water;
  • 10 g dry yeast;
  • 200 g feta cheese;
  • 2 tbsp. l. vegetable oil;
  • Salt.

Cooking method:

  1. Mix flour and salt and pour into a deep bowl.
  2. Make a hole at the top of the slide and add yeast there.
  3. Gradually adding water, knead the dough and add vegetable oil to it.
  4. Mix everything again and leave to rise for 30 minutes.
  5. Transfer the dough to the table and knead it with your hands into a large cake.
  6. Chop the feta cheese and spread it over the entire surface of the dough.
  7. Roll up the cake into a thin tight roll, then wrap it in a "snail".
  8. Knead the dough again into a cake using the palms of your hands, but not the rolling pin!
  9. Fry the tortilla over medium heat until golden brown.

By adding a little sour cream to the classic recipe, you can radically change the taste of the tortillas. Due to this simple ingredient, they become more fluffy and tender. Instead of water and sour cream, you can immediately use whey. Mixing the two types of flour is also important. Experienced chefs advise to cook cakes in a pan only according to this principle.

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up wheat flour
  • 1 cup rye flour;
  • 500 ml of water;
  • 3 tbsp. l. sour cream;
  • 1 tsp baking powder;
  • 1 pinch of salt;
  • Greens.

Cooking method:

  1. Put the sour cream in a container with water and stir until smooth.
  2. Add rye and wheat flour, baking powder and salt, knead the dough.
  3. Chop the greens and add to the dough, knead it well again.
  4. Divide the dough into portions and roll them into flat cakes.
  5. Fry each tortilla in a pan without adding vegetable oil for 1 minute on each side.

In this recipe, cakes are sprinkled with powdered sugar, thereby turning them into a light dessert for tea. If desired, this ingredient can be excluded, then the cakes will remain neutral in taste.

Ingredients:

  • 3 cups flour;
  • 1 tbsp. l. yeast;
  • 50 ml of vegetable oil;
  • 30 g butter;
  • 1 glass of water;
  • 1 pinch of salt;
  • 50 g icing sugar.

Cooking method:

  1. Heat the water, add yeast, salt and flour into it, knead the dough.
  2. Leave the dough warm for 40 minutes, then roll it out into a thin layer.
  3. Melt the butter and grease the entire surface of the dough with it, roll the dough into a roll.
  4. Cut the roll lengthwise into 2 equal parts and roll each one again into a round roll.
  5. Roll the resulting circles into flat cakes and make a small hole in the middle.
  6. Let the cakes lie for 10-15 minutes, then fry them in vegetable oil and sprinkle with powdered sugar.

Potato tortillas go well with a variety of sauces and can be used as a light snack before or during a meal. Cooking them is extremely simple, the recipe is somewhat reminiscent of pancakes. To make the dish even more aromatic, you must definitely add Provencal herbs or any other dried herbs to it.

Ingredients:

  • 4 potatoes;
  • 2 tbsp. l. vegetable oil;
  • 100 g flour;
  • Provencal herbs;
  • Salt pepper.

Cooking method:

  1. Boil the potatoes, then peel and mash with a fork (you can grate on a coarse grater).
  2. Salt and pepper the resulting puree to taste, sprinkle with Provencal herbs.
  3. Add 50 g flour to the potato dough, mix well and form small balls from it.
  4. Roll each piece in flour and roll it into a flat cake with a rolling pin.
  5. Fry the cakes in a well-heated frying pan until golden brown.

Required tortillas:

- 500-600 grams of premium flour;
- 200-250 grams of water;
- 1 tea. l. salt.

Recipe with photo step by step:





First of all, I sift the flour several times so that the dough becomes airy afterwards. I add salt to the sifted, snow-white flour to make the dough tastier.




I pour in water in parts




and begin to knead the dough without lumps.




Then I add the remaining flour, but also in portions, spoons, and gradually.






I shape, roll the dough into a single ball and make sure that it no longer sticks to my hands. If the dough is elastic, tight, then there is enough flour and there is no need to add any more.




I will leave the dough to rest for 15 minutes. Then I cut it with a knife into even small pieces in order to roll a round shape for a flat cake out of each.




I roll out one piece of dough thinly so that the surface of the wooden board on which I am rolling is practically visible. But the dough shouldn't break. I catch the moment when I need to stop rolling with a rolling pin, and cut out a cake with a round plate.




I put it on a hot dry frying pan and bake on each side for 15-20 seconds.






I put the hot baked flat cakes on a separate plate. The cakes will rise, swell and stand up during the drying process. This is normal. The beauty! Common foods without yeast make fluffy cakes. This is a miracle!




As a result, I get a mountain of the freshest delicious cakes.

These airy, crunchy and incredibly tasty cakes that we bake in a pan can be made very simply and quickly from ordinary yeast dough in water. All the ingredients needed for them are always at hand in every home. This means you can make these mouth-watering tortillas anytime you want. They can be served as bread or simply as delicious pastries. They are good with tea, kefir, jam, sour cream or even just like that. The most delicious tortillas - while they are hot and straight from the pan, they are tender and porous inside, with a crispy golden crust on top.

Ingredients:

  • 400 gr wheat flour
  • 300 ml warm water
  • 1 tablespoon sugar
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 20 g fresh yeast
  • vegetable oil for frying

Cooking method

We mix 100 ml of water with sugar and yeast for activation, wait 15 minutes before the yeast foam rises. During this time, sift the flour into a bowl and add salt to it, pour the remaining water and activated yeast into it. We knead a homogeneous smooth dough, it turns out not cool and even sticks to your hands. This is what gives airiness to our cakes when baked in a pan. Cover the bowl with a towel and put it in a warm place to raise the dough for about 30 minutes, it should increase two to three times. We crush it and

transfer to a sprinkled table with flour, divide into 6 parts and roll up small balls. Cover again and give them 15 minutes for proofing until lightly raised. We roll each bun into a thin cake or stretch it with our hands on the weight, slightly rotating it.

Fry it in a pan with well-heated vegetable oil until the underside is golden brown.

Then gently turn over and fry the other side until fully cooked. Put the finished cakes on a paper towel so that the excess oil is absorbed into it. Bon Appetit.
